How to prepare for a job interview at Metric Search
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you research Metric thoroughly. Understand their values, culture, and what makes them one of the fastest-growing companies. This will not only impress your interviewers but also help you tailor your answers to align with their goals.
✨Show Your Ambition
As a graduate consultant, they’re looking for ambition and drive. Be ready to share examples from your past experiences that demonstrate your determination and how you’ve overcome challenges. Highlight any sales or recruitment-related experiences, even if they’re from internships or university projects.
✨Ask Smart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ions to ask at the end of your interview. This shows your genuine interest in the role and the company. You might ask about the training process for new recruits or what success looks like in the first six months. It’s a great way to engage with your interviewers.
✨Dress to Impress
First impressions matter! Dress smartly and professionally for your interview. A polished appearance can boost your confidence and show that you take the opportunity seriously. Remember, you want to reflect the professionalism of Metric right from the start.
